I have recently upgraded one of my programs from VS2008 to VS2012.  I also had Measurement Studio 2009 and upgraded to 2013.  Since Microsoft dropped their setup and deployment in VS2012, I am attempting to use Flexera Express to build a setup program.  My application contains a form that has a scatter graph control that needs to be deployed on Win7 and XP machines.  I attempted to force the compile to .NET framework 4.5, but that won't support XP.  I downgraded the .NET framework back down to 3.5.  I noticed that I had to change the NI references each time I changed the .NET framework.  I only had references to the NationalInstruments.UI, NationalInstruments.UI.WindowsForms, and NationalInstruments.Common.  When I build the setup it requires me to explicitly declare the redistributable packages.  So I selected the NI Measurement Studio Windows Forms Support package and it selects the Design-Time Support and User Interface Common Support automatically (dependencies I'm guessing).  But after I build this version of the setup and install it on a system, I get the following message when attempting to initialize the scatter graph control:

 

Could  not load file or assembly 'NationalInstruments.UI, Version 8.9.35.246, cul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=18cbae0f9955702a' or one of its dependencies.  The system cannot find the file specified.

 

Is there a redistributable package I'm missing?  I've tried to add in Base Components for running Measurement Studio, but get the same error. 

 

I tried to use Wix, but ran out of patience trying to figure that one out.  Any help is greatly appreciated.
